Approach to Substance Abuse in Colorado Springs
Those who abuse drugs or alcohol in Colorado Springs should be able to find high quality treatment options. Because a substance abuse disorder negatively affects every element of the addicted person's life, including physical and mental health and well-being, it is vital that this help is available. Colorado Springs often takes a medical approach to this, determining what kind of biological damage people have done to their body as a result of their substance abuse. At the same time, however, they recognize that it has a psychological component that has to be addressed as well. The period of detox, whereby patients rid their body of the last remainders of their chosen substance, is always done medically, however. This is because, in some cases, the withdrawal effects have the potential to be life threatening.

The Process of Treatment
Like in most other parts of the country, treatment for substance abuse disorders in Colorado Springs inevitably starts with an intervention. This can be organized by relatives, loved ones, or colleagues; suggested by a medical professional; or even ordered through the court. Once addicted people are ready to accept that they need help, they will be able to go through a period of medically assisted detox, after which they can enter rehab.
There are both inpatient (residential) and outpatient treatment centers available in Colorado Springs, and these range from state-sponsored public organizations to luxury private facilities. While many people enjoy the convenience of outpatient treatment facilities, it is generally accepted that going to residential rehab is the better option, as this enables people to truly focus on themselves.
Following completion of rehab, Colorado Springs treatment facilities put extensive aftercare in place. This ensures that those who are released from rehab and re-enter the "normal" world are at less risk of relapse. At the same time, it should be noted that relapse is an almost inevitable part of recovery, and many rehab facilities in the area focus specifically on those who have already made multiple attempts.
